关键词:用jsp搭建网站
JSP(Java Server Pages)是一种基于Java的服务器端动态网页技术,它允许开发人员在HTML页面中嵌入Java代码,从而实现动态内容的生成和展示,使用JSP搭建网站可以提供更加灵活和交互性的用户体验,同时也方便开发人员进行网站的维护和更新。
一个使用JSP搭建的网站通常由多个JSP页面组成,这些页面可以包含HTML、CSS、JavaScript等前端技术的代码,同时也可以通过嵌入的Java代码来处理后端的数据逻辑,下面将介绍一些使用JSP搭建网站的步骤和注意事项。
搭建一个JSP网站需要一个支持JSP的服务器,比如Tomcat,安装并配置好Tomcat后,我们可以在Tomcat的webapps目录下创建一个新的文件夹,作为我们的网站根目录。
在网站根目录下,我们可以创建一个index.jsp文件作为网站的首页,在index.jsp中,我们可以编写HTML代码来构建网页的布局和样式,同时也可以通过嵌入的Java代码来获取后端的数据并进行展示。
在JSP中,我们可以使用标签来嵌入Java代码,比如使用标签来输出Java变量的值,使用标签来执行Java代码块,我们可以在JSP页面中动态地生成内容,比如根据用户的登录状态显示不同的页面元素。
除了在JSP页面中嵌入Java代码,我们还可以使用JSP标准标签库(JSTL)来简化JSP页面的开发,JSTL提供了一系列标签,比如用于循环遍历集合,用于条件判断等,可以大大减少页面中的Java代码量,提高代码的可读性和维护性。
在使用JSP搭建网站时,还需要注意一些安全性的问题,需要对用户提交的数据进行合法性检查和过滤,防止恶意脚本注入,需要对用户的身份进行验证和授权,确保只有合法用户才能访问敏感的页面和数据。
为了提高网站的性能和用户体验,还可以使用一些技术来优化JSP页面的加载速度,比如使用缓存技术、压缩页面资源等。
使用JSP搭建网站可以提供更加灵活和交互性的用户体验,同时也方便开发人员进行网站的维护和更新,通过嵌入的Java代码和JSTL标签,我们可以在JSP页面中动态地生成内容,实现个性化的网站功能,在使用JSP搭建网站时,需要注意安全性和性能方面的问题,确保网站的稳定和安全运行。
还没有评论,来说两句吧...